Mark Lawley is a leading researcher in manufacturing systems engineering, with a primary focus on supervisory control, resource allocation, and deadlock avoidance in automated production environments. His most influential work addresses a critical gap in the field: the assumption that allocated resources never fail. In his highly cited 2011 paper, "Resource failure and blockage control for production systems" (35 citations), Lawley pioneers supervisory control strategies that account for resource failures, ensuring deadlock-free operation even under unpredictable conditions. This contribution extends foundational deadlock avoidance theory into more realistic, fault-tolerant frameworks, directly impacting the design of resilient manufacturing systems.
